This document provides an overview of higher education in Scotland, including key information about the higher education system, qualifications, admission, and quality assurance. Some of the key points include:
- Scotland has 19 higher education institutions that are independent and self-governing.
- Qualifications include undergraduate degrees (Bachelor's), postgraduate degrees (Master's, PhD), and short courses (certificates, diplomas). Qualifications are part of the Scottish Credit and Qualifications Framework.
- Admission is determined by each institution, but typically requires passes in Scottish qualifications like Highers and Advanced Highers. Other routes include transfers from colleges.
